      One of the weekends while on vacation in England, the kids were going to be spending the night with their Great-Aunt Joan and Uncle Dige. Andrew decided to use the opportunity to visit Amsterdam with his cousin Steven.

      Andrew and Steven headed out of Chesterfield at 5:00 AM to catch the flight from East Midlands Airport to Schiphol Airport in Amsterdam. The quick, 1 hour, British Midlands (bmi) flight was made on a small jet (only 3 seats per row) which was really neat to fly in after all the 747's Andrew had been on lately.

      Vincent van Gosh's Starry Night PaintingOur main objective for Amsterdam was the famous Vincent van Gogh Museum.

      Ok, that didn't fool any of the relatives in England either.

      Actually, as everyone was aware, this was going to be a "guys night-out" type of weekend, full of drinking, partying, and mischief. Do you really think Andrew would pass up an oppotunity to explore the more colorful (or should I say darker) side of Amsterdam.
